NA3EHL announces Easton Hockey Stars of the Week

November 25, 2014
The North American 3 Eastern Hockey League (NAHL) today announced the Offensive and Defensive Stars of the Week presented by Easton Hockey for the week ending November 23, 2014.  The Stars of the Week is a weekly feature during the 2014-15 regular season that honors the top performing players, both offensively and defensively.
 
Offense: Ryan Gauvin, forward, New England Stars
 
Ryan, of Baldwinville, MA scored the first goal of an eventual 2-1 overtime victory for the Stars on Saturday night.  He followed that up by scoring the game-winner in the Stars 3-1 win on Sunday.  Gavin’s performance helped the Stars (currently in 2nd) keep pace in the East with the red hot Fighting Spirit who maintained their grip on 1st place with two victories as well. In 19 games this season, the 17-year-old has 16 points, which ranks tied for 4th on the team
 
Defense: Lucas Osborne, goaltender, Maine Wild
 
Osborne, of Nottingham, PA, did all he could to help his Wild teammates collect a victory this weekend averaging 31 saves per game in three tough losses, including a 2-1 setback in overtime on Saturday vs. the New England Stars.  Osborne sported a 2.97 GAA for the weekend and remains in the Top 3 in the league amongst goalies for minutes played this season with 641 and in saves with 334.
